Prunus x 'Contender' - Contender Peach
Peach trees have been hard to cultivate in our area, due to their very early blooms that are susceptible to frost. When the early blooms are hit by frost, the peach trees will not be able to grow fruit. We suggest planting your trees in an area with good air drainage (like a side hill) and not in low lying areas. We want you to be successful so please keep in mind the risks associated with this type of fruit tree.
Height: 12-15'
Spread: 15-18'
Exposure: Full Sun
Zone: 4-8
Bloom: Early May
Ripens: Mid to Late August
A freestone peach with bright yellow flesh. Sweet, extra-juicy fruit that is good for fresh eating, canning, baking and freezing. Self-pollinating.
